Diddy will be fighting for the rest of his life when his sex trafficking case goes to trial later this year.

He’ll be doing so with one less lawyer.

Anthony Ricco, who had been one of his attorneys, reportedly filed a motion today in the Southern District of New York federal court to recuse himself from the case.

“Under no circumstances can [he] continue to effectively serve as counsel for Sean Combs, consistent with the ABA Standards for Criminal Justice,” read the motion.

He didn’t explain why he felt compelled to leave the case.
